EV-to-EBITDA is calculated as enterprise value divided by its EBITDA. As of today, ACADIA Pharmaceuticals's enterprise value is MXN60,075 Mil. ACADIA Pharmaceuticals's EBITDA for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 was MXN1,711 Mil. Therefore, ACADIA Pharmaceuticals's EV-to-EBITDA for today is 35.10.

EV-to-EBITDA is a valuation multiple used in finance and investment to measure the value of a company. This important multiple is often used in conjunction with, or as an alternative to, the PE Ratio to determine the fair market value of a company.

As of today (2026-07-24), ACADIA Pharmaceuticals's stock price is MXN453.75. ACADIA Pharmaceuticals's Earnings per Share (Diluted) for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 was MXN40.072. Therefore, ACADIA Pharmaceuticals's PE Ratio (TTM) for today is 11.32.

The "classic" EV-to-EBITDA is much better in capturing debt and net cash than the PE Ratio (TTM).

Acadia Pharmaceuticals Inc is a biopharmaceutical company focused on the development and commercialization of medicines that address unmet medical needs in central nervous system (CNS) disorders and rare diseases. It has two core franchises in neuroscience and neuro-rare diseases. The neuroscience franchise is anchored by its commercial product NUPLAZID (pimavanserin), which is used for the treatment of hallucinations and delusions associated with Parkinson's Disease Psychosis (PDP). The neuro-rare disease franchise is anchored by the commercial product DAYBUE, which is used for the treatment of Rett syndrome. In addition, the company has various product candidates under development in different stages, including ACP-204, ACP-211, ACP-711, ACP-2591, etc.
